The New Beehive Inn

The New Beehive Inn is a classic Edwardian Inn built in 1901. It has a unique atmosphere with five separate gaslit bars, a range of fine beers and whiskies, and accomodation upstairs. "A gem, many-roomed gas-lit inn retaining all its Edwardian character. Offering high standards of food, accomodation and hospitality" according to CAMRA, who know a thing or two about pubs.

The extensive cellar bar area hosted Carpe Noctum from September 2006, being our first new home after ending our residency at the 1 in 12 Club, to June 2007. The layout (at the time) meant it wasn't practical to include bands at these events, which was perhaps one of many reasons why things never quite worked out there. We parted on good terms, however, and wouldn't rule out an occasional return if the occasion is right for it.
